**Contacts: Load Balancer Health Checks.** The Pinegate LB health-check config is owned by the Relay Infra squad. Probe intervals, failure thresholds, and the /status allowlist live in the harbormast repo. Security-relevant changes (auth bypass on probe paths, probe source ranges) require their sign-off before merge. For review requests or incident escalation, contact them at the address below.

escalation mailbox, kaweg-kahif: druwyn.sordor@nelvroworks.corp

# Flaglight Rollouts — Approvals

Quick version for on-call: any rollout touching more than 5% of traffic needs an approval in Flaglight before the ramp continues. Kill switches don't need approval — just flip them and note it in the incident channel. Scheduled ramps pause automatically if error budget burns hot. If you're stuck at 2 a.m. with a pending approval, there's one person authorized to override, and that's the approver below.

account owner for tagep-bafof: Norael Gilax Juleth

Q3 Planning Note — for the incoming director

Welcome aboard! Quick heads-up before your first planning cycle: we're taking a write-down on the Bramblewick kettle line. About 14,000 units have sat in the Dorley depot since the spec change, and finance agrees they won't move at list price. We'll book the adjustment in Q3 rather than drag it into year-end. Marta has the unit-level detail if you want it. The strategic reasoning behind the timing is summarized in the confidential note below.

confidential, kahog-bawif: The northern region missed its Pramir quota by 20.0 percent last quarter. Casaxek Freight plans to lower the Fraion list price by 41.5 percent in December. The finance team signed off on a budget of $236.4 million for Project Druius. The renewal with Fenysix Partners closes at $91.3 million a year, 2.1 percent below the last contract.

The Glyphhaven pipeline is supposed to vendor all third-party fonts at build time, but three services are still fetching Quillsand Display from the upstream mirror at runtime. This happened because someone toggled the fetch fallback on prod during the January incident and never reverted it. If the mirror hiccups tonight, those services will render fallback glyphs and support will get tickets about "broken text." On-call: please revert the flagged hosts to the canonical setup. The expected vendoring configuration is below.

config for yahof-tajop:
zorath:
  pin: 7493
  metrics_host: metrics.zorath.tolvaqsys.internal
  tenant: praiel
  seal: seal_fd9cd4f1